Setting a Conditional Action for Pre-Test questions: Skipping Content Slides
OK boys and girls, let's see if this is even possible within one course SCO, or if this a multi-SCO solution (which means I'm toast, because we don't have the multi-SCO aggregator)?
I want to set up a prescriptive pre-test. In my ideal world, answers to each individual question would either enable or disable the content slides connected to the question. If the user passes the pre-test, they could opt to skip the prescriptive stuff and complete the course. If the user fails the pretest, they would have to view the enabled content.
Is this even possible in a single SCO world?
JustenufJim belongs in that pantheon of good guys as well, so many here have pointed me in the right direction and helped me move forward with the capabilities of this software. And, in that spirit - here's my work around for the pretest/post test in a SCORM 1.2 environment:
Created an entrance slide that allows opting totake the pretest or not - but only allows you to take it once.
Created one test (take off the question x of x widget) split it and slide the content in between it. In this case, 10 questions with 5 in each set.
Titled the first set of questions as a PreTest and the second set as a Post Test.
Set my passing score at 4 correct. (the user only needs to get 4 out 5 on either set correct to pass - and I'm setting up an action that only allows the user to see the questions they missed if they fail the pretest.)
Created variables for each "pretest" question and set them at 0. Created on Enter advanced actions on each slide following a question that toggled the variable to 1 if the question was answered correctly if "CpQuizInfoLastSlidepointScored is equal to 1" then "Assign Question<x> with 1"
Created an On Enter advanced action for each content area slide "Skip #" that allowed prescription:
"If Question # is equal to 1 or cpQuizInfoPassFail is equal to 1, then Go to Next Slide"
Only the content connected to the missed questions in the pretest is seen.
Copied the same On Enter advanced action the Post test questions and renamed it "SkipPost #" that allowed prescription:
"If Question # is equal to 1 or cpQuizInfoPassFail is equal to 1, then Go to Next Slide"
Only the questions related to the reviewed content are seen
The sum total of these activities is the following -
The user can choose to take the pretest and complete the course by gettiong 4 or 5 questions correct and jump to the exit page.
If the user takes the pretest and scores lower than 80%, the content for the missed questions is viewed and the user must answer the questions regarding
that content. The user passes the course when he/she answers the fourth question correctly.
The user can choose to view the content, take the post test and pass the course by answering 4 of 5 correctly.

Image orientation upon importing?
HI, I am using Photoshop elements 8. I was wondering if anybody knows of an option which controls image orientation during photo import? My situation; I have a large catalogue of photos and I have a canon 40d which I use for my serious photo work and I use an Olympus 6000 tough for play. Just recently when I went to upload my images off of the Olympus point and shoot all of my portrait image when imported are laying on their side or are presented in a landscape style. Now I have to go through manually rotate each image or select groups of images which is very time consuming. I don’t know what happen, elements use to rotate the images to their correct orientation during import. Does anybody know how to solve this?
Thanks,
jtThe photo you posted has the Orientation field in the EXIF metadata set to Horizontal (landscape):
Image Width : 3648
Image Height : 2736
Make : OLYMPUS IMAGING CORP.
Camera Model Name : uT6000,ST6000
Orientation : Horizontal (normal)
So that's why PSE isn't rotating it. Perhaps there's a setting in your camera you need to enable to have it record the Orientation properly, or perhaps the orientation sensor broke?
I used Exiftool to examine the EXIF metadata in the photo -- it is the most reliable way of examining all the photo metadata without the "helpful" interpretation and filtering that most programs (like PSE) provide. -
